Arrival Procedures
School begins promptly at 8:00 a.m. Students should be lined up with their teacher by 8:00 a.m. so they can begin the day with their classmates. Arriving on time helps students establish daily routines, feel a sense of belonging, and participate in the full instructional program from the very beginning of the day.
The campus gates will close at 8:00 a.m. To allow plenty of time for parking, walking to class, or eating breakfast, we recommend arriving by 7:45 a.m. Students are welcome to enjoy breakfast in the cafeteria before school. Please note, only students will be allowed to enter the cafeteria for breakfast to ensure that we have enough space for all students.
First Day of School
On the first day of school, parents and guardians are welcome to walk their child(ren) onto campus and escort them to their classroom. Students who would like breakfast may go to the cafeteria; please note that only students are permitted inside the cafeteria.
After dropping off your child(ren), we invite you to return to the cafeteria for Coffee with Admin at 8:10 a.m. We look forward to meeting you and kicking off a wonderful school year together!
If you plan to walk onto campus, please park in the school parking lot or in a legal street parking space. Please do not leave your vehicle unattended in the drop-off lane, as it must remain clear for the safety and efficiency of morning arrival.
Pick-Up Procedures
On most days, school dismisses at 2:25 p.m. On Wednesdays, dismissal is at 12:50 p.m. Since the first day of school falls on a Wednesday, all students will be dismissed at 12:50 p.m.
TK–Kindergarten: Students will be dismissed from their classrooms. Parents and guardians should park legally and enter campus through the Broadway gate to pick up their child.
Grades 1–6: Students will be dismissed from the front of the school.
For the safety of all students and families, please do not leave your vehicle unattended in the drop-off/pick-up lane. Keeping the lane moving helps ensure a safe and efficient dismissal for everyone.
